Output 81d603dced2f04d9bf18e9fd040de91430706fbc76f99a9e8897abea07e22a9b:0

value
4380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8be2ceb8af8e393725fa495d2b2e49c89f25aa OP_EQUAL
address
3JyFDFHQBY1VPFFhUu9qfvVTGMvjN5miU6
transaction
81d603dced2f04d9bf18e9fd040de91430706fbc76f99a9e8897abea07e22a9b
confirmations
326957
spent
true